RF transmission in the 9 KHz band

[W1VLF] is on a quest to communicate over long distances with a 9 kilohertz transmitter. He built this giant coil with that in mind. A round concrete form was used as a base and wound with magnet wire by hand. We’d recommend building an automated winding device, but this method seems to have worked. Operating at 50 Watts on the air-core coil at 8.97 KHz he was able to pick up the signal at a distance of 5 kilometers. It’s not breaking any overall distance or portability records, but on a project like this the quest is where the fun is at.

Apple IIe Twitter ticker

A hand input bootloader and a custom communications protocol are what bring the Apple IIe Twitter ticker to life. [Chris Yerga] bought the decades-old machine for $20 at a flea market. Having just completed his TweetWall he decided to adapt the idea for the 1 MHz machine. He manually input a 50 byte bootloader that would let him dump programs into memory via the joystick port. From there he rigged up a connection with a USB FTDI cable. Now the images and text are processed by a modern-day machine and fed to the Apple IIe at 3600 baud. See this in action after the break.

Driving the car without going anywhere

This video game controller is a factory fresh VW. Much like the racing simulator from earlier in the week, the video game data is being displayed on the instrument panel. This takes us to a much higher level now because control for the game is taken from the car’s CANbus using and ODB-II connector. If you don’t speak in automotive jargon, that means that the sensor readings from the steering wheel, shifter, and pedals are being picked up and exported as joystick commands to the PC running the driving game. The only place the experience uses a substitute for the real thing is the sound, which is being played through speakers instead of emanating from under the hood. Looks like you just need to add a projector and screen to your garage in order to turn it into the hottest new gaming device.

Playstation 2 controller to PSP adapter

[TokyoDrift] built an adapter that allows you to connect a PlayStation 2 controller to a PlayStation Portable. It’s a bit different from similar hacks as this adapter doesn’t require any hardware alteration to the PSP or the controller. To do so, a plug-in is used on the PSP firmware side of things. The adapter then makes use of video out and PS2 controller extension cables, along with an ATmega8 microcontroller to handle the signals between the two devices. We posted a picture of the guts because we like that king of thing but the finished project is nicely housed inside of a project box. See for yourself in the video after the break.

Flux-cored to MIG welder conversion

[Rob] sent us some information on how he converted his flux-cored welder to a metal inert gas welder. He used a piece of DOM tubing as a collet with a side inlet tube that he uses to inject carbon dioxide. The gas is sourced from a 12 ounce paint ball CO2 tank and it looks like there’s a valve right at the junction with the collet. We wonder how long it would take to tear through one of those tanks, but if you’re not doing a lot of MIG welding this saves on the upfront cost of buying a separate setup.

WiFi and Bluetooth sniffing rifle

[.ronin] built an all-in-one WiFi and Bluetooth sniffer. He used a Nerf rifle as a base and added two Pringles cantennas, a tablet PC, and other various bits to tie it all together. Now he wanders the streets, explaining the device to bewildered passersby. After showing the device at CarolinaCon 2010 (here’s a PDF of his presentation) he stopped by the mall nibbled about 250 Bluetooth devices using SpoofTooph. The software is running on a Fujitsu u810 tablet and he’s making good use of Backtrack 4 during his wireless adventures.
